What is Competition?

Competition refers to the rivalry between individuals, groups, businesses, or entities aiming to achieve a goal that cannot be shared. This goal may include victory in a contest, market dominance, or attaining a position of superiority in a particular field.

Additional Relevant Information

Competition plays a crucial role in various aspects of life, driving innovation, motivation, and growth. However, excessive or unhealthy competition can lead to stress, unethical behavior, and mental strain. It is essential to find a balance and foster healthy competition that encourages fair play, effort, and improvement.
